WSCP (1070 AM) is a radio station broadcasting a Spanish-language sports talk format. The station is owned by Galaxy Communications, and is an affiliate of ESPN Deportes Radio.[1]
Prior to 2007, WSCP was a simulcast of WSCP-FM 101.7, which was a classic country station. WSCP-FM was sold to the Educational Media Foundation and is now WGKV, part of the K-LOVE network. Galaxy retained WSCP, and switched it to a simulcast of classic rock station WTKW.
On March 5, 2010, WSCP switched to ESPN Deportes Radio, coinciding with sister stations WTLA and WSGO switching to ESPN Radio.[2][3]
